What Finasteride actually does (and doesn't do)

Finasteride works by blocking the action of an enzyme called 5-alpha-reductase, which converts testosterone into dihydrotestosterone (DHT). DHT is a male hormone that shrinks hair follicles in the scalp, leading to hair loss. By reducing DHT levels, Finasteride helps to stop further hair loss and, in some cases, can promote new hair growth. It is most effective for hair loss on the top and front of the scalp. It does not cure baldness, and its effects are only maintained as long as you continue taking the medication. Realistic timelines for seeing results typically range from 3 to 6 months, with full effects often observed after 12 months of consistent use.

Side effects and when to stop

Like all medications, Finasteride can cause side effects, though not everyone experiences them. Common side effects can include decreased libido, erectile dysfunction, and ejaculation disorders. Less common but more serious side effects may involve mood changes, depression, and, rarely, male breast cancer. It's crucial to discuss all potential side effects with your doctor. You should stop taking Finasteride and seek immediate medical attention if you experience severe allergic reactions, breast lumps, pain, nipple discharge, or any significant mood changes. Always follow your doctor's advice on when and how to discontinue treatment.
